Each of the following presents a two-sided confidence interval and the alternative hypothesis of a corresponding hypothesis test. In which case can we not use the given confidence interval to make a decision at a significance level α\alpha = .05?


A) 95% confidence interval for p1 - p2 is (-0.15 to 0.07) , Ha: p1 - p2 \neq 0.
B) 95% confidence interval for p is (.12 to .28) , Ha: p > 0.10.
C) 90% confidence interval for μ\mu is (101 to 105) , Ha: μ\mu \neq 100.
D) 90% confidence interval for μ\mu 1 - μ\mu 2 is (3 to 15) , Ha: μ\mu 1- μ\mu 2> 0.
